replied to your pm john. If you are used to the 120 ZR then as said, the 110 ZS might be a bit of a reduction in speed/power. However it is a totally different car and alot more refined and better built than the ZR.

certainly my 110 is a step up from my old 105 ZR. Depends how much more power you want? if you want a good car and good looks in it aswell then the ZS is for you. 110/120 is not gonna be massively different but a good option if like me you are waiting till you are older for the 180.

we cant all have 180's due to circumstances
